Scholarship, prize and job offer - Geography
PhD scholarship: "The sustainable city: from the industrial city to the dis-industrial city"
The modelisation and analysis of socio-spatial production in antiquity and the present day in two former industrial territories: Givors and Terrenoire (eastern limit of Saint-Etienne)
Portant sur des terrains circonscrits et jugés représentatifs (la ville de Givors – 69 et le quartier de Terrenoire, partie intégrante de la commune de Saint-Etienne – 42), le doctorat s’articulera autour de trois objectifs : un recueil de données à partir des fonds d’archives d’une part, à partir de la mise en œuvre d’enquêtes et d’entretiens d’autre part ; la construction, avec l’appui d’un post-doctorant spécialisé qui sera recruté au second semestre du programme pour une durée d’un an, de modélisations informatiques des structures socio-spatiales de la ville industrielle et de la ville post-industrielle en train de se faire, permettant de révéler à la fois la règle qui est au principe de leur production et l’écart à cette règle ; la mise en évidence et l’analyse des processus de négociation/interprétation inhérents à l’écart à la règle et constitutifs des dispositifs structurant la production socio-spatiale ancienne et contemporaine.

Montreal
Call for papers - Urban studies
The second International Congress on Ambiances is an international gathering for researchers, artists and players engaged in analyzing the ambiance-related dimensions of the built environment and in the sensory construction of the contemporary world. Many approaches are at work in the field of architectural and urban ambiance, and these multiple contributions nurture its rich diversity. The Congress aims to give voice to this activity, feeding on work exploring new forms of exchange between what is designed and what is experienced, between the measured and the qualified, the projected and the tested, the material and the immaterial. The Congress will be held for four days at the Canadian Centre for Architecture (CCA), in Montreal, from 19 to 22 September 2012. It will seek to express advances in learning and new hypotheses proposed by the various disciplines and fields of activity which address the question of ambiances.
